    A 24-year-old Middletown man is behind bars in Delaware County, charged with aiding the three men who authorities say shot and killed a 62-year-old Lancaster County man during home invasion last August.

    Emlyn Lucas Jones is additionally charged with hindering apprehension and receiving stolen property, according to online court records. He was arrested May 20.

    Kyle Wunder, 22, his brother Cody, 24, both of Bunting Lane in Aston, and Stephen M. Harmer, 26, of Kirkwood, Lancaster County, are scheduled to go on trial Aug. 1 on homicide and related offenses in the death of Douglas C. Herr.

    Previously, authorities said they did not recover the murder weapon. They were also still looking for some or all of the money believed taken from Herr’s home in Drumore Township.

    Authorities say on Aug. 17, 2012, after invaders shot their way into Herr’s home, they proceeded to shoot a padlock off a safe that contained as much as $200,000.

    Lisa Marie Herr arrived at the house on Furniss Road the morning of Aug. 18 to find her father’s body in the hallway. Lancaster County Forensic Pathologist Dr. Wayne K. Ross later ruled Herr’s death a homicide by a gunshot wound to the head.

    During the invasion, Cody Wunder was shot in the leg by Herr as he attempted to defend his home. Afterward, Cody allegedly ordered Kyle to shoot the homeowner.

    “Of course I’m going to shoot the guy. He shot my brother,” Kyle Wunder allegedly admitted later to an acquaintance, according to authorities and documents. Documents indicate Kyle Wunder shot the victim twice, the second time in the head, according to information provided investigators by an acquaintance. The acquaintance told investigators Cory said they took $200,000 from the safe, as well as some prescription pills. Investigators were told that the Wunder brothers each took $50,000 and Harmer took $100,000.

    Authorities say Harmer knew of the money and had discussed it with one or both of the Wunders, even pointing out the house to the siblings. Harmer drove the three, armed with a shotgun, to Herr's house, where they "shot their way into the residence through the back door," Lancaster County District Attorney Craig Stedman said after the arrests by Pennsylvania State Police in Lancaster.

    In addition to homicide, the Wunders and Harmer are charged with robbery, burglary and conspiracy. All three are being held at Lancaster County Prison without bail.
